Product Details

Overtone Acoustic Clouds are ceiling-suspended, fabric-wrapped panels designed to absorb sound from above — targeting the overhead reflections that wall panels alone can't reach. By reducing reverberation from the ceiling plane, they create a cleaner, more controlled recording environment without taking up a single inch of wall space.

Clouds are especially effective in rooms with high ceilings, hard floors, or limited wall space for treatment. Suspended above your recording position, they intercept sound before it has a chance to bounce back into your mic. Frequently Asked Questions

Where should I hang an acoustic cloud?

Directly above your recording position is the most effective placement — this intercepts the first ceiling reflection before it reaches your mic. Not sure where to position it? Wavely offers free room consultations to help you plan your setup.

What size cloud do I need?

It depends on your room size and recording position. A 2X4 is a good starting point for most home studio setups. Larger rooms or wider recording positions may benefit from a 4X4 or 4X8. Reach out to Wavely for a free consultation if you need guidance.

What is the difference between Diamond Knit, Microsuede, and Primetime?

All three fabrics perform identically acoustically. The difference is purely aesthetic. Diamond Knit has a subtle woven texture, Microsuede has a soft suede-like finish, and Primetime has a smoother, more refined look.
